Global airlines are making plans to deal with climate change as they face mounting pressure from environmental groups and regulators over the effect of billions of extra passengers expected to take to the skies in coming decades.
Up to 30 passengers can board the battery-powered aircraft being developed by Sweden-based Heart. When they go into operation in 2028, which is anticipated, they will produce no emissions. The release, however, omitted to mention the deal's value.
The arrangement between United Airlines and Heart Aerospace to buy 100 19-seat aircraft in 2021 was followed by Air Canada's contract, which also includes a USD 5 million equity share in the firm.
A Swedish startup business called Heart Aerospace is creating electric and hybrid aircraft. It is creating the ES-19, a 19-passenger regional aeroplane that is entirely electric.
Following a 2021 commitment by American airline United Airlines to purchase 100 19-seat aircraft from the company, Air Canada's arrangement, which also includes a $5 million ownership position in Heart Aerospace, is the second.
